Position Summary:

THE ROLE
The role is responsible for leading the change management workstream for AIM 2020’s US activities. A key aim of this is to ensure change lands successfully and sustainably in the US, managing any resistance and helping to ensure the program realizes its intended benefits.
 
The role will also support and manage other members of the change team and act as a change management expert and adviser on to the program in the US.
 
ESSENTIAL FUNCTIONS
CHANGE MANAGEMEN

  • Work with the US Communications Lead and others to develop and execute the US change and strategy.
  • Develop the change vision alongside management and senior program team members.
  • Gather and assess information to help define the approach to change (including change readiness assessments).
  • Define the different groups affected by the change and the impact of the change on each group (change impact assessment).
  • Build the US change strategy and plan.
  • Implement US-wide change plan/initiatives while working with change agents and communication colleagues to tailor plans for different business units and workstreams.
  • Provide training and coaching to the program team members and change agents to build change management capabilities in the US program team.
  • Support change managers in affected business areas to prepare the business for transition to new ways of working.
  • Work closely with the US Communications Lead and workstream leads to agree focus of change resources and how to resolve risks and issues relating to change activities.
